My pc was working fine not 10 minutes ago, i just moved it to another room and now its simply not turning on. Its beeping very tiny beeps continously. If i let it turn on, it reaches the windows load screen but the loading animation never appears, hence it remains stuck there. I have already checked the wires, cleaned and reinserted RAM, cleaned the CPU and its certainly not a GPU issue. I am confused on what to do, i was playing games barely an hour ago. What should i do?

SOLVED: After hours of testing ive found the culprit: my keyboard. Whenever i disconnect it my pc runs fine. I do remember cleaning it vigroulsy earlier so i might have done something to it.
